AI Summary
-
Requires national criminal history record checks (FBI fingerprint-based) for current and prospective Department of Revenue employees who administer the Permanent Fund Dividend (PFD) program
-
Expands allowable absences for PFD eligibility to include breaks and holidays during the academic year (excluding summer break) for students in secondary, postsecondary, or vocational programs, as well as required orientation programs
-
Adds U.S. Coast Guard-approved merchant marine vocational training programs as an allowable absence category for PFD eligibility
-
Changes "armed forces" to "uniformed services" throughout the statute, explicitly including Space Force, NOAA Commissioned Officer Corps, and U.S. Public Health Service Commissioned Corps
-
Allows the Department of Revenue to send debt collection notices electronically to the email address where an individual has consented to receive notices, rather than only by mail
-
Effective date: January 1, 2026
